    I've seen that "fourth down from your own 35 to retain possession" rule floated a few times now (it's sometimes called the Schiano Rule after a Tampa Bay coach who lobbied for it.) Sounds pretty fun. You'd never get Brady off the field

                      The 15 yard only pass interference penalty change submitted by the New York Jets will not be moving forward as a suggestion by the competition committee.

                      I can’t imagine this changes unless there is a hybrid type rule put in place so that when someone beats a DB deep for 50 yards, the defender can’t simply interfere and save 35 yards.
